The implementation of Turkmenistan and UNDP projects was discussed at the Ministry of Finance and Economy


Minister of Finance and Economy of Turkmenistan Serdar Jorayev held a meeting with the UNDP Permanent Representative in Turkmenistan Narine Sahakyan to discuss financing and implementation of current bilateral projects.
The parties reviewed the preparation of the second Voluntary National Review of Turkmenistan on the implementation of the Sustainable Development Goals. An international expert will arrive in Turkmenistan in the near future to assist in this issue, Sahakyan was informed.
During the discussion of the process of Turkmenistan's accession to the World Trade Organization (WTO), it was noted that the country's delegation held negotiations on this issue in Geneva. The UNDP Permanent Representative in Turkmenistan spoke about the assistance measures for Turkmenistan's accession to the WTO, for which a new specialist was also hired.
The meeting touched upon the financing of the project to strengthen the national potential of Turkmenistan for assessing seismic risks, preventing and responding to potential earthquakes, as well as the creation of a business register jointly with the State Statistics Committee of Turkmenistan.
